Are you interested in computer security? Do you have a passion for uncovering vulnerabilities and securing computer systems? If so, then you might be interested in the world of ethical hacking. Ethical hacking involves finding vulnerabilities in computer systems in order to identify potential security risks and prevent malicious attacks. In this article, we’ll explore the world of ethical hacking, discuss why it’s important and also provide suggestions on how to get started in this exciting field.

So, what is “Ethical Hacking” actually?

Ethical hacking, ironically something as unethical as hacking is perceived to be, is the process of testing computer systems, networks and applications to identify vulnerabilities and weaknesses that could be exploited by attackers. Ethical hackers use the same tools and techniques as malicious hackers to find these vulnerabilities, but they do so with the permission of the system’s owner and with the goal of improving security rather than causing harm, hence in an ethical way.

It is an important practice as it helps organizations identify and fix security flaws before they can be exploited by malicious attackers. In today’s world, cyber-attacks are more frequent and increasingly sophisticated, making it more important than ever to have skilled professionals who can protect sensitive data and systems. If we have grabbed your attention so far, read on to know how you can become a white hat hacker yourself.

Getting Started- Computer Science

Before diving into ethical hacking, it’s important to have a strong foundation in computer science fundamentals. This includes understanding programming languages, computer networking, operating systems, and database management. There are many online resources and courses available that can help you learn these basics.

Gain Experience with Security Tools and Techniques

Once you have a solid foundation in computer science, it’s time to start learning about security tools and techniques. This includes understanding how to use tools like Nmap, Metasploit, and Wireshark to identify vulnerabilities in computer systems. You can gain experience with these tools by practicing on virtual machines or participating in “capture the flag” competitions.

Learn about Common Security Threats

In order to be an effective ethical hacker, it’s important to understand common security threats and attack vectors. This includes learning about topics such as social engineering, phishing, and malware. You can learn about these topics by reading articles and books on computer security, attending security conferences, and participating in online security forums.

Get Certified and Find a Mentor

There are several certifications available for ethical hackers. These certifications demonstrate that you have the knowledge and skills necessary to be an effective ethical hacker. Alongside this, finding a mentor who is an experienced ethical hacker can be invaluable in helping you develop your skills and navigate the field. You can find mentors through online communities, security conferences, or by reaching out to professionals in the field.
So, if you wish to make a difference in the world of security, start gaining the skills today!